The copper cement can be removed at the end of each cycle or after several cycles of operation. ACID SUPPLY. The source of sulphuric acid for leaching is usually a major consideration for small plants. If the plant is located in an area where acid can be purchased at low cost, one of the greater items of capital expense can be avoided.

WhatsApp: +86 18221755073Brought on stream in 1975, the 10,000-tpd copper oxide processing plant of Anamax Mining Co. at Twin Buttes, Ariz., is now at design capacity. Based on acid agitation leaching, solvent ion exchange, and electrowinning, the Anamax plant bridges an ore to metal gap by producing mine site copper cathodes from lime-bearing oxidized feed. WhatsApp: +86 18221755073In 1996, CESL designed and built a demonstration scale plant capable of producing 730 tpa (or 2 tpd) of copper cathode. The purpose of the plant was to minimize the scale-up risk by obtaining accurate engineering and design data from small commercial equipment.
